[LTP] [PATCH v1] tst_tmpdir: Fix buffer overflow in tst_tmpdir.c

Wei Gao wegao@suse.com
Wed May 21 16:16:53 CEST 2025


Using sprintf without length checking in tst_tmpdir may lead to buffer overflow.
So in this patch use openat() instead of open().

Fixs:1241
Signed-off-by: Wei Gao <wegao@suse.com>
